[0059] figure 1 The configuration of the endoscope 1 according to the invention is schematically shown. A simple flexible endoscope 1 is shown here by way of example in a highly simplified manner, comprising a handle 10 and a flexible section 20 which can be inserted, for example, into a body cavity. Here is schematically shown an illuminating light guide 30 with a proximal sleeve 40 adjacent to the lighting device in the handle 10 in the form of an LED 60 and a distal sleeve 40 at the end of the flexible section 20 . Sleeve 50. The light from the LED 60 is coupled into the end face of the proximal sleeve 40, guided through the illuminating light conductor 30 to the distal sleeve 50, and then can be injected into the interior of the human body through suitable outcoupling optics. exist figure 1 Imaging components are not shown. Abstract

The invention relates to diagnostic, surgical and / or therapeutic devices for introduction into the human or animal body or for the in-vitro examination of human or animal blood samples or other body cells, in particular an endoscope or a single-use endoscope, containing at least one illuminating light guide and / or image guide for transmitting electromagnetic radiation, the illuminating light guideor image guide each having a proximal end face for coupling electromagnetic radiation in and out, and a distal end face for coupling electromagnetic radiation in and out. The proximal and / or distal end faces consist of plastic elements which are transparent at least partially or in sections or are moulded onto said elements from a transparent plastic, wherein the transparent plastic has biocompatible and / or non-toxic properties on human or animal cell cultures for exposure times of less than one day. Inexpensively produced assemblies can thus be implemented, inter alia, for single-use endoscopes.
